The table to the right shows the number of men and​ women, in​ thousands, enrolled in​ degree-granting institutions in a certain year. The men and women are categorized by their age groups. Complete parts​ a) through​ f) below. Men Women 14 to 17 years old 19 13 18 and 19 years old 274 321 20 and 21 years old 290 451 22 to 24 years old 544 685 25 to 29 years old 432 826 30 to 34 years old 430 447 35 years old and older 790 1 comma 443 ​a) Determine the probability of selecting a female. . 601 ​(Round to three decimal places as​ needed.) ​b) Determine the probability of selecting a student that is 22 to 24 years old. . 176 ​(Round to three decimal places as​ needed.) ​c) Determine the probability of selecting a woman who is 35 years old or older. . 207 ​(Round to three decimal places as​ needed.) ​d) Determine the probability of selecting either a student who is a woman or is 25 to 29 years old. . 663 ​(Round to three decimal places as​ needed.) ​e) Determine the probability of selecting a​ man, given that the student is 22 to 24 years old. nothing ​(Round to three decimal places as​ needed.)

Answer #1
men women total
14-17 19 13 32
18-19 274 321 595
20-21 290 451 741
22-24 544 685 1229
25-29 432 826 1258
30-34 430 447 877
>=35 790 1443 2233
total 2779 4186 6965

a)

  probability of selecting a female. =4186/6965=0.601

b)

probability of selecting a student that is 22 to 24 years old. =1229/6965=0.176

c)

probability of selecting a woman who is 35 years old or older=1443/6965=0.207

d)

probability of selecting either a student who is a woman or is 25 to 29 years old =0.663

e)

probability of selecting a​ man, given that the student is 22 to 24 years old =544/1229=0.443
